So, why is Minecraft So Popular?

Sorry, "Fortnite" fans - "Minecraft" continues to be a dominant game, just as it has done for a long time. Helen Chiang, the head of "Minecraft" studios spoke to Business Insider by phone this week. She claimed that the game now has more than 112 million players every month. "Over the past five years since the acquisition, 'Minecraft' has continuing to grow," she said.


"Minecraft" is an exceptional case of a game that has "long legs". It continues to make money for many years in a hit-driven industry, where sales charts often look like a hockey stick.

The juggernaut of culture that is "Minecraft" has been in existence for more than 10 years.



Despite other major games such as "Fortnite", "Roblox" and "Roblox," "Minecraft" remains a dominant game that is not terribly loud.



As of this week, the game now has over 112 million players per month.



This is a rise of more than 20 million players since the last time Microsoft announced as much, back in October 2018 - an incredible increase in players considering the game has been around for more than 10 years. The figure includes players on gaming consoles, computers mobile devices, as well as the educational version of the game.

Early success has lasted



Since its first release, the game has been a huge success. "Minecraft" was an in-progress game developed by Markus "Notch” Persson. It had rudimentary graphics and controls. It was only accessible for PC. It was susceptible to break, since it was an unfinished game being made by a single person.



Yet, millions of people bought and played the first version of "Minecraft."



The tech industry was shocked and puzzled when Microsoft bought the game in 2014 for $2.5 Billion.



However, this initial success was largely under the control of Microsoft over the last five years.



"What we find is it's an experience that people keep returning to," Helen Chiang (Minecraft) director of the studio, said to Business Insider in a telephone interview this week. "It may not always be the game that's on the cutting edge however, as there are plenty of amazing games that continue come out however it's one they love to return to."



The reason 'Minecraft' is such a success?



So, why is "Minecraft" so well-known?



We're discussing a game that appears like this:



Imagine "Minecraft" as virtual LEGO.



It is an application that lets users to join pieces to create amazing things, right from the beginning. "Minecraft" offers endless building blocks and a blank canvas; it's your turn to create something incredible, or silly, or referential, or whatever else with the tools it offers. The tools and methods for using them are both extremely user-friendly.
